+ An Open Letter to the Holy Father

from Father John Rizzo – Sydney, Australia (Diocese of Parramatta) 25 October 2020
“Dear Holy Father, Pope Francis
In the 2nd chapter of St Paul to the Galatians, we read of St Paul expressing his opposition to St Peter, the first Pope. The issue at hand was Peter insisting that Old Testament rituals must be used with newly baptised Gentiles. Paul resisted. St Paul says: “When Peter came to Antioch, I opposed him to his face because he was clearly in the wrong.” Peter later recanted his errors and reaffirmed the teachings of the Church.
   Holy Father, I kindly address to you my opposition to your recent statement regarding homosexual civil unions. The world’s media is quoting you as saying: “What we have to create is a civil union law – that way they are legally covered. I stood up for that.” Pope Francis, you are the Vicar of Christ – the word ‘Vicar’ meaning ‘representative’. You represent Jesus Christ, the One who said that He is ‘the Way, the Truth and the Life.’ Your public statement endorses a sinful lifestyle. Your words express protection of a homosexual lifestyle. Your position as Pope to 1.2 billion Catholics means that your private opinion becomes ‘instant doctrine’ so to speak. Your words carry much weight on the world stage. In this particular instance, you lend strength to a lifestyle that the Catholic Church defines as “intrinsically disordered”.
 Holy Father, the Catholic Church is indeed your stage – or should be. You seek not this kingdom, not the kingdom of the world, but the next Kingdom. You are the Shepherd, and the Catholic Church teaches: “Respect for homosexuals cannot lead in any way to approval of homosexual behaviour, or to legal recognition of homosexual unions”: Considerations Regarding Proposals to give Legal Recognition to Unions between Homosexual Persons (paragraph 11). This document was written in 2003 by the future Pope Benedict XVI of very happy memory, whilst Prefect for the Congregation of the Doctrine of the Faith under Pope John Paul II – future Saint. This powerful representation of Church teaching gives specific guidelines on the need to reject homosexual civil unions. Quoting a few further references: ‘All Catholics are obliged to oppose the legal recognition of homosexual unions…. Catholic politicians are obliged to do so in a particular way…. When legislation in favour of the recognition of homosexual unions is proposed for the first time in a legislative assembly, the Catholic law-maker has a moral duty to express his opposition clearly and publicly and to vote against it. To vote in favour of a law so harmful to the common good is gravely immoral.” (paragraph 10).
Holy Father, these words of compliance and instruction are directed to mere politicians – how much more so would they apply to you? Please get off the world stage, look after your flock, and do not seek compromise with the world. GK Chesterton once said ‘We do not need a Church that changes with the world. Rather we need a Church that changes the world.’ Holy Father, change the world. Let secular governments decide how to protect civil unions, whether they be gay or heterosexual. This is not your domain. Your domain, Holy Father, is to speak the words of Jesus Christ. You call for respect for homosexuals, and rightly so. In 1998, the Congregation for the Doctrine of the Faith put out a brief epistle entitled ‘Letter to the Bishops of the Catholic Church on the Pastoral Care of Homosexual Persons’, we read:
• In paragraph 3: “Special concern and pastoral attention should be directed towards those who have this condition, less they be led to believe that the living out of this orientation in homosexual activity is a morally acceptable union. It is not.”
• In paragraph 13: “The Bishops have the particularly grave responsibility to see to it that their assistants in the ministry, above all the priests, are rightly informed and personally disposed to bring the teaching of the Church in its integrity to everyone…. Such devoted ministers should have the confidence that they are faithfully following the will of the Lord by encouraging homosexual persons to lead to a chaste life and by affirming that person’s God-given dignity and worth.”
• In paragraph 15: “We wish to make it clear that departure from the Church’s teaching, or silence about it, in an effort to provide pastoral care is neither caring nor pastoral. Only what is true can ultimately be pastoral…. An authentic pastoral programme will assist homosexual persons at all levels of the spiritual life: through the Sacraments, and in particular through the frequent and sincere use of the Sacrament of Reconciliation, through prayer, witness, counsel and individual care.”
Holy Father, we want all practising homosexuals to be part of the family of the Church, but this can only be through their conversion to a chaste lifestyle. Our
Lord reminds us in the fifth chapter of Saint Matthew “Let your speech be yes, yes; no, no: that which is over and above these is of the evil one.” Your double-speak renders confusion, and a secularised press will seek to have you misunderstood. The greatest respect that we give to all sinners is to pray for their conversion, and continue to love the sinner but hate the sin. At the request of Our Lady of Fatima, to whom you dedicated your Papacy, I join my prayers to yours for that particular intention of the Sorrowful and Immaculate Heart of Mary: the conversion of sinners and the salvation of souls.”
